Our elders chose this site on the shore of beautiful Lake Opemiska as the place where we would build our future. And since 1992, we have been doing just that. We live in harmony with nature, respect and preserve our land, and care for our families and friends in a balanced lifestyle of traditional and contemporary culture.



The Cree community of Oujé-Bougoumou in Quebec’s northern region of Eeyou Istchee Baie-James invites you to discover the Cree’s ancient culture at its world-class museum and explore the community itself, whose unique development has been recognized by the United Nations.
